Fitness to Practice

Being fit to practise means having the skills, knowledge, health and character to work safely and effectively. Fitness to Practise therefore requires all students registered on named Health, Life Sciences and Social Work programmes within the School to demonstrate sufficient good health and character.

The Fitness to Practice Policy‌ document outlines the School of Health and Life Sciences' Code of Professional Conduct and Fitness to Practise. It should be provided to students before the programme commences. Every year, students will be asked to confirm their compliance with this code.
